Our practice is spread across two sites at Baschurch and Wrexham, enabling us to provide 24-hour veterinary care across a wide geographical area.
Fyrnwy Equine Group comprises a large specialist equine hospital alongside a comprehensive ambulatory service, delivering exceptional care to horses throughout Shropshire, North Wales and Cheshire.
Practice Highlights
As an RCVS-accredited practice, we are passionate about clinical excellence and delivering a professional, efficient and compassionate service to every patient.
Our caseload is incredibly varied, ranging from elite competition and breeding horses to hunters, leisure horses and much-loved family ponies.

This is an excellent opportunity for a vet with a keen interest in orthopaedics and equine dentistry, while also enjoying the diversity of ambulatory equine practice.
- Your workload will include both routine and emergency ambulatory visits, including:
- Lameness investigations
- Poor performance work-ups
- Routine and advanced dentistry
- Vaccinations and preventative healthcare
- Wound management
- Colic investigations
- Field surgery
- General ambulatory medicine
We believe in providing genuine continuity of care, giving you the opportunity to follow your cases from initial assessment through diagnosis, treatment and ongoing management, allowing you to build strong relationships with both clients and their horses.
Why Join Fyrnwy Equine Group?
You'll become part of a highly experienced and collaborative team of 18 equine veterinary surgeons working across our two fully integrated sites, supported by 11 nursing, technical and administrative colleagues.
- Two Diploma holders and recognised European Specialists in Equine Medicine and Surgery.
- RCVS Advanced Veterinary Practice certificate holders across a range of disciplines.
- A dedicated nursing team including two qualified Equine Veterinary Nurses and two Student Veterinary Nurses.
- An RCVS-approved Veterinary Nurse Training Practice committed to developing the next generation of equine professionals.
You'll be fully supported by our well-equipped equine hospital and specialist clinicians, giving you access to advanced diagnostics, surgical facilities and collaborative case discussions while retaining clinical autonomy in your ambulatory work.
